How to Cut an Avocado
Love Avocados? Learn this simple technique on how to cut an avocado quickly and easily.

Hold the avocado gently in one hand. With a large knife in the other hand, cut the avocado lengthwise around the seed.
Give the two halves a little twist and open them to expose the pit.
Carefully and gently, tap the pit with the knife. Give it enough force so that the knife edge slightly wedges into the pit. Twist the pit out. Pinch the pit off from the top edge of the knife and discard.
At this point, you can peel the avocados in different ways. You can simply peel off the skin leaving both halves whole or scoop it out with a spoon. You can also slice or cube the avocado by running the knife through the avocado in a cross pattern being very careful not to cut through the peel. Then, use a spoon to scoop out the avocado pieces and transfer into a bowl.
- If you are concerned about using the knife to remove the pit of the avocado, you can also scoop it out using a spoon.
